<STYLE TYPE="text/css">
<!--
A:link {text-decoration:none; color:#80000;}

.calendSun{background-color:#FFCCCC;color:#808080;font-size:10pt;text-align:center;font-weight:bold;}
.calendSut{background-color:#CCFFFF;color:#808080;font-size:10pt;text-align:center;font-weight:bold;}
.calendDay{background-color:#FFFFFF;color:#808080;font-size:10pt;text-align:center;font-weight:bold;}
.calendTdy{background-color:#FFFFCC;color:#808080;font-size:10pt;text-align:center;font-weight:bold;}
.calendBl{background-color:#DCDCDC;color:#A9A9A9;font-size:10pt;text-align:center;font-weight:bold;}
.calendNor{background-color:#FFFFE5;color:#808080;font-size:10pt;text-align:center;font-weight:bold;}

.navGenre{background-color:#FFFFE5;color:#808080;font-size:10pt;text-align:center;}

.listTitle{background-color:#FFFF8C;color:#808080;font-size:12pt;text-align:left;font-weight:bold;}
.listNor{background-color:#FFFFFF;color:#808080;font-size:10pt;text-align:left;}
.listNorR{background-color:#FFFFFF;color:#808080;font-size:10pt;text-align:right;}
.listNorC{background-color:#FFFFFF;color:#808080;font-size:10pt;text-align:center;}
.listicon{background-color:#FFFFFF;color:#808080;font-size:10pt;text-align:left;}
.listBack{background-color:#FAEBD7;color:#808080;font-size:10pt;text-align:center;}
.listGenreTitle{background-color:#FF9C00;color:#191970;font-size:15pt;font-weight:bold;padding:10px;text-align:center;}

.miniListNor{background-color:#FFFFFF;color:#808080;font-size:8pt;text-align:left;}

.admCmd{background-color:#D3D3D3;color:#808080;font-size:13pt;text-align:center;font-weight:bold;}
.admNor{background-color:#FFFFFF;font-size:11pt;text-align:left;}
.admLabel{background-color:#FFDAA2;color:#808080;font-size:11pt;text-align:center;font-weight:bold;}

.regLabel{background-color:#FFDAA2;color:#808080;font-size:10pt}
.regInput{background-color:#ffffff;color:#000000;font-size:10pt}

.spLabel{background-color:#FFDAA2;color:#808080;font-size:10pt}
.spInput{background-color:#ffffff;color:#000000;font-size:10pt}
.spBorder{background-color:#009966;color:#000000;font-size:10pt}
.spSubject{background-color:#c1eeee;color:#191970;font-size:12pt;font-weight:bold}
.spNote{background-color:#c1eeee;color:#808080;font-size:10pt}
.spBody{background-color:#ffffff;color:#000000;font-size:11pt}

.BDList{font-size:10pt;background-image: url(http://www.tasukaru.ne.jp/tasukaru/asp_appl/tasunavi/images/note.gif);background-repeat: repeat-y;}

.CPBorder{background-color:#F0E68C;color:#000000;font-size:10pt}
.CPLabel{background-color:#F0E68C;color:#990000;font-size:12pt;font-weight:bold;}

.CMBorder{background-color:#F0E68C;color:#000000;font-size:10pt}
.CMLabel{background-color:#F0E68C;color:#990000;font-size:12pt;font-weight:bold;}

.CPBorderShow{background-color:#8b0000;color:#000000;font-size:10pt}
.CPLabelShow{background-color:#8b0000;color:#ffffff;font-size:10pt;font-weight:bold;}


.Genre01{background-color:#ffc184;color:#800000;font-size:10pt;text-align:left;}
.Genre02{background-color:#ccff99;color:#336600;font-size:10pt;text-align:left;}
.Genre03{background-color:#ffbbbb;color:#990033;font-size:10pt;text-align:left;}
.Genre04{background-color:#c7d2fc;color:#000080;font-size:10pt;text-align:left;}
.Genre09{background-color:#c0c0c0;color:#000080;font-size:10pt;text-align:left;}
.Genre06{background-color:#ffc184;color:#800000;font-size:10pt;text-align:left;}

.GenreList01{background-color:#ffc184;color:#800000;font-size:18pt;font-weight:bold;text-align:center;}
.GenreList02{background-color:#ccff99;color:#336600;font-size:18pt;font-weight:bold;text-align:center;}
.GenreList03{background-color:#ffbbbb;color:#990033;font-size:18pt;font-weight:bold;text-align:center;}
.GenreList04{background-color:#c7d2fc;color:#000080;font-size:18pt;font-weight:bold;text-align:center;}
.GenreList09{background-color:#c0c0c0;color:#000080;font-size:18pt;font-weight:bold;text-align:center;}
.GenreList06{background-color:#ffc184;color:#800000;font-size:18pt;font-weight:bold;text-align:center;}

.GenreLists01{background-color:#FFDDBB;color:#800000;font-size:9pt;font-weight:bold;text-align:center;}
.GenreLists02{background-color:#E3FFC8;color:#336600;font-size:9pt;font-weight:bold;text-align:center;}
.GenreLists03{background-color:#FFD9D9;color:#990033;font-size:9pt;font-weight:bold;text-align:center;}
.GenreLists04{background-color:#E7EBFE;color:#000080;font-size:9pt;font-weight:bold;text-align:center;}
.GenreLists09{background-color:#E0E0E0;color:#000080;font-size:9pt;font-weight:bold;text-align:center;}
.GenreLists06{background-color:#FFDDBB;color:#800000;font-size:9pt;font-weight:bold;text-align:center;}

.Genre{background-color:#ffffff;color:#808000;font-size:10pt;text-align:center;}

.tpCaption1{background-color:#ffffff;color:#8b4513;font-weight:bold;}
.tpCaption2{background-color:#cccccc;color:#000000;font-weight:bold}
.tpCaption3{background-color:#6699FF;color:#ffffff;font-size:10pt}
.tpCaption4{background-color:#FFCC00;color:#ffffff;font-size:10pt}
.tpCaption5{background-color:#800000;color:#ffffff;font-size:10pt}
.tpOtoku{background-color:#ffffff;color:#990000;font-size:9pt}

.tpCategory0{background-color:#f5deb3;color:#8b4513;font-size:10pt;}
.tpCategory1{background-color:#ffffff;color:#8b4513;font-size:10pt;}

.slFrame{background-color:#6699FF;color:#ffffff;}
.slShop{background-color:#6699FF;color:#000080;font-weight:bold;}
.slAddTel{background-color:#ffffff;color:#808000;font-size:10pt}
.slOpt{background-color:#f0e68c;color:#000000;font-size:10pt}
.slITEM{background-color:#ffffff;color:#000000;font-size:9pt}

.dtCaption{background-color:#00ffff;color:#000000;font-weight:bold;font-size:10pt}
.dtInput{background-color:#f5deb3;color:#000000;font-size:10pt}

A:link { text-decoration:none }
A:visited { text-decoration:none }
A:hover { text-decoration: underline; color:#FF0000 }

.fbBorder{background-color:#009966;color:#000000;font-size:10pt}
.fbLabel{background-color:#c1eeee;color:#000000;font-size:10pt}
.fbInput{background-color:#ffffff;color:#000000;font-size:10pt}
.fbSubject{background-color:#E1E9F7;color:#5161AA;font-size:12pt;font-weight:bold}
.fbSubjectR{background-color:#CCCCDB;color:#191970;font-size:11pt;font-weight:bold;text-align:right;}
.fbNote{background-color:#E1EAE8;color:#808080;font-size:10pt}
.fbBody{background-color:#ffffff;color:#505050;font-size:10pt;font-weight:bold;padding-left:10px}

.hpBorder{background-color:#ffdead;color:#2f4f4f;font-size:10pt;font-weight:bold}
.hpLabel{background-color:#c1eeee;color:#000000;font-size:12pt;font-weight:bold}
.hpInput{background-color:#ffffff;color:#000000;font-size:10pt}
.hpSubject{color:#f7f7f7;font-size:30pt;font-weight:bold;text-align:center;}
.hpSubjectR{background-color:#CCCCDB;color:#191970;font-size:11pt;font-weight:bold;text-align:right;}
.hpText1{color:#696969;font-size:18pt;font-weight:bold;text-align:left;}
.hpText2{color:#2e2e2e;font-size:16pt;font-weight:bold;text-align:left;}
.hpNote{background-color:#E1EAE8;color:#808080;font-size:10pt}
.hpBody{background-color:#ffffff;color:#505050;font-size:10pt;font-weight:bold;padding-left:10px}

.owCPBorder{background-color:#009966;color:#000000;font-size:10pt}
.owCPLabel{background-color:#c1eeee;color:#000000;font-size:10pt}
.owCPInput{background-color:#ffffff;color:#000000;font-size:10pt}
.owCPSubject{background-color:#c1eeee;color:#191970;font-size:12pt;font-weight:bold}
.owCPNote{background-color:#c1eeee;color:#808080;font-size:10pt}
.owCPBody{background-color:#ffffff;color:#000000;font-size:11pt}
.owADnote{color:#FF6347;font-size:10pt}

.GenreListL01{background-color:#F8F8FF;color:#505050;font-weight:bold;font-size:9pt}
.GenreListL02{background-color:#F8F8FF;color:#505050;font-weight:bold;font-size:10pt}
.GenreListL03{background-color:#F8F8FF;color:#505050;font-weight:bold;font-size:10pt}
.GenreListL04{background-color:#F8F8FF;color:#505050;font-weight:bold;font-size:10pt}
.GenreListL09{background-color:#F8F8FF;color:#505050;font-weight:bold;font-size:10pt}
.GenreListL06{background-color:#F8F8FF;color:#505050;font-weight:bold;font-size:9pt}

.spListBody{background-color:#ffffff;color:#778899;font-weight:bold;font-size:8pt}
.spListHeader{background-color:#E6E6FA;color:#505050;font-weight:bold;font-size:9pt}
.spListEc{background-color:#F0FFF0;color:#778899;font-weight:bold;font-size:8pt}
.spListMap{background-color:#F0FFFF;color:#778899;font-weight:bold;font-size:8pt}
.spListCp{background-color:#E6E6FA;color:#778899;font-weight:bold;font-size:8pt}
.spListCm{background-color:#FFF0F5;color:#778899;font-weight:bold;font-size:8pt}
.spListEx{background-color:#F5F5F5;color:#778899;font-weight:bold;font-size:8pt}
.spListCtl{background-color:#ffffff;color:#778899;font-weight:bold;font-size:10pt}

.noticeTxt{background-color:#ffffff;color:#FF6347;font-size:10pt;font-weight:bold;padding-left:10px}

-->
</STYLE>